WeatherTalk: Summer is getting old and tired

The weather remains warm and humid, but the summer is waning. This time of year bears some resemblance to the winter during March. March blizzards are notorious and winter snow depth often reaches its peak in March. However, people tired of winter know that once March arrives, the winter is getting old. Likewise, this time of year summer is getting old. September often brings many warm days and usually a few hot ones. There may even be another outbreak or two of severe thunderstorms.

Nevertheless, the inevitable change in solar radiation cannot be overcome. As the daylight gets shorter, the frequency of cooler days will increase. There will be fewer storms and more days that just rain. Leaves will brighten and then fall. Bird and insect migrations will begin. In just a few more weeks, morning frost will become routine. As the saying goes, it is what it is; and what it is, is the end of summer.
